Linux Centos7 Apache2.4オフラインインストール手順の詳細

1281 ワード

Apacheインストールパッケージをダウンロードし、指定したディレクトリに解凍してaprとapr-util圧縮パッケージをダウンロード解凍してapacheの下のsrc libディレクトリに移動すればよい
mv /mnt/apr-1.6.3 /mnt/httpd-2.4.33/srclib/apr
mv /mnt/apr-util-1.6.1 /mnt/httpd-2.4.33/srclib/apr-util

PCre-devel-8.32-17をダウンロードします.el7.x86_64.rpmと取り付け
rpm -ivh pcre-devel-8.32-17.el7.x86_64.rpm --nodeps

expat-devel-2.1.0-10をダウンロードします.el7_3.x86_64.rpmと取り付け
rpm -ivh expat-devel-2.1.0-10.el7_3.x86_64.rpm --nodeps

ディレクトリをApache-2.4.33に切り替え、次のようにします.
./configure --prefix=/usr/local/apache  --with-included-apr
make && make install

apacheを起動して/usr/local/apacheに切り替え、conf/httpを変更します.confのServer Nameはlocalhost
bin/apachectl start

IPにアクセスしてApacheがインストールに成功したかどうかを確認します.注意オープンファイアウォールポート:firewall-cmd--zone=public--add-port=80/tcp--permanent
Apache         :

cp /usr/local/apache/bin/apachectl /etc/rc.d/init.d/httpd

  /etc/rc.d/init.d/httpd   ,  
#chkconfig:35 61 61
#description:Apache

  :service httpd stop //       ip         ;
	 service httpd start       ip        ,It works!

ドキュメントに記載されているパッケージのダウンロードリンク:https://download.csdn.net/download/qq_36896749/10942001 
公式サイトで直接ダウンロードしてご利用いただけます